How do I analyze the term structure of implied volatility?

By PriyaSahu

To analyze the term structure of implied volatility, compare the implied volatility values of options across different expiration dates for the same underlying asset. If longer-term options have higher implied volatility than shorter-term ones, it's called a normal term structure. If shorter-term options have higher implied volatility, it's called an inverted term structure. This helps traders understand market sentiment, fear, and expected price movement over time.



What Is Implied Volatility Term Structure?

Implied volatility term structure shows how the market’s expected volatility changes with different option expiry dates. It helps traders understand how future uncertainty is priced in the market. By looking at how implied volatility rises or falls over time, you can get insights into market fear, news impact, and investor expectations.



What Is a Normal Term Structure?

A normal term structure of implied volatility means that longer-dated options have higher volatility than near-term ones. This usually happens when the market expects more uncertainty in the future. It’s common in calm markets where investors think risks may rise later. This upward slope is also called a “contango” in volatility terms.



What Is an Inverted Term Structure?

An inverted term structure means short-term options have higher implied volatility than longer-term ones. This usually happens during high uncertainty or market fear, like before earnings, big events, or market crashes. It shows that traders expect more volatility in the short term than later on. This downward slope is called “backwardation.”



How Can You Read the Volatility Curve?

To read the implied volatility curve, look at a graph that shows volatility levels for options of different expiry dates. If the line moves upward, it’s a normal term structure. If it slopes downward, it’s inverted. The curve helps traders plan options strategies based on expected future volatility and timing.



Why Is Implied Volatility Term Structure Important?

The term structure of implied volatility is important because it shows how the market sees future risks. It helps in deciding which option expiry to trade, how much premium to expect, and what strategy to use. Traders can also spot opportunities when the curve looks unusual compared to the past patterns.



How Can Traders Use It in Strategy Planning?

Traders can use implied volatility structure to pick the right expiry. For example, in an inverted curve, it may be better to sell short-term options to take advantage of high premiums. In a normal curve, traders may hold longer positions expecting time to add value. It also helps in planning spreads and hedging effectively.
